Output 7e77d6bcd447876961f2d335af2b6e771e68a82e984e48b47d1266f63c69ad76:2

value
890518176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b29af5648bf26d96e8195164f58c6c026bb6ece OP_EQUAL
address
3LDF2oZpNnwikSZ2deB2GKa6awNZ4E7Bxb
transaction
7e77d6bcd447876961f2d335af2b6e771e68a82e984e48b47d1266f63c69ad76
spent
true